JIMENEZ GOMEZ, Ismael. Governors, Presidio Captains and Jesuit Missionaries at the Gates of the Novo-Hispanic North. The Presence of the Protector of Indians in the Territory of Gran Nayar (18 th Century). Front. hist. [online]. 2023, vol.28, n.1, pp.63-88.  Epub Jan 01, 2023. ISSN 2027-4688.  https://doi.org/10.22380/20274688.2361.

The purpose of this article is to analyze the functionality of the captains and protectors of Indians in the process of conquest and pacification of the territory known as Gran Nayar, located in the Novo-Hispanic Septentrion, during the eighteenth century, and the relationships they established with certain ecclesiastical actors, especially with Jesuit missionaries. We seek to highlight those geographical and historical factors, needs, and interests of the local authorities that determined the work performed by these juridical officials in frontier territory. A key aspect focuses on the functions that these individuals could exercise: as governors, protectors, and presidio captains. To achieve our task, four sections are developed: geographical location and jurisdiction of the Nayar, the figure of the captain protector of Indians in the novohispanic north, the conformation of the protectoria of Indians, and the relationships established between Indians, Jesuit missionaries, protector and presidio captains.

Keywords : protectors; jesuits; indians; Gran Nayar; Novo-Hispanic north.
